@Entity public class CartRuleQualifyingItemCriteriaXrefImpl extends Object implements CartRuleQualifyingItemCriteriaXref, org.broadleafcommerce.common.rule.QuantityBasedRule
| Modifier and Type | Field and Description |
|---|---|
protected CartRule |
cartRule |
protected CartRuleItemCriteria |
cartRuleItemCriteria |
protected Long |
id |
| Constructor and Description |
|---|
CartRuleQualifyingItemCriteriaXrefImpl() |
CartRuleQualifyingItemCriteriaXrefImpl(CartRule cartRule,
CartRuleItemCriteria cartRuleItemCriteria) |
protected Long id
protected CartRule cartRule
protected CartRuleItemCriteria cartRuleItemCriteria
public CartRuleQualifyingItemCriteriaXrefImpl(CartRule cartRule, CartRuleItemCriteria cartRuleItemCriteria)
public CartRuleQualifyingItemCriteriaXrefImpl()
public Long getId()
CartRuleQualifyingItemCriteriaXrefCartRuleQualifyingItemCriteriaXrefs idgetId in interface CartRuleQualifyingItemCriteriaXrefgetId in interface org.broadleafcommerce.common.rule.QuantityBasedRulepublic void setId(Long id)
CartRuleQualifyingItemCriteriaXrefCartRuleQualifyingItemCriteriaXrefs idsetId in interface CartRuleQualifyingItemCriteriaXrefsetId in interface org.broadleafcommerce.common.rule.QuantityBasedRulepublic CartRule getCartRule()
CartRuleQualifyingItemCriteriaXrefCartRule associated with this CartRuleQualifyingItemCriteriaXrefsgetCartRule in interface CartRuleQualifyingItemCriteriaXrefpublic void setCartRule(CartRule cartRule)
CartRuleQualifyingItemCriteriaXrefCartRule to be associated with this CartRuleQualifyingItemCriteriaXrefssetCartRule in interface CartRuleQualifyingItemCriteriaXrefpublic CartRuleItemCriteria getCartRuleItemCriteria()
CartRuleQualifyingItemCriteriaXrefCartRuleItemCriteria associated with this CartRuleQualifyingItemCriteriaXrefsgetCartRuleItemCriteria in interface CartRuleQualifyingItemCriteriaXrefpublic void setCartRuleItemCriteria(CartRuleItemCriteria cartRuleItemCriteria)
CartRuleQualifyingItemCriteriaXrefCartRuleItemCriteria to be associated with this CartRuleQualifyingItemCriteriaXrefssetCartRuleItemCriteria in interface CartRuleQualifyingItemCriteriaXrefpublic Integer getQuantity()
getQuantity in interface org.broadleafcommerce.common.rule.QuantityBasedRulepublic void setQuantity(Integer quantity)
setQuantity in interface org.broadleafcommerce.common.rule.QuantityBasedRulepublic String getMatchRule()
getMatchRule in interface org.broadleafcommerce.common.rule.QuantityBasedRulepublic void setMatchRule(String matchRule)
setMatchRule in interface org.broadleafcommerce.common.rule.QuantityBasedRuleprotected void createEntityInstance()
public <G extends CartRuleQualifyingItemCriteriaXref> org.broadleafcommerce.common.copy.CreateResponse<G> createOrRetrieveCopyInstance(org.broadleafcommerce.common.copy.MultiTenantCopyContext context) throws CloneNotSupportedException
createOrRetrieveCopyInstance in interface org.broadleafcommerce.common.copy.MultiTenantCloneable<CartRuleQualifyingItemCriteriaXref>CloneNotSupportedExceptionCopyright © 2019. All rights reserved.